JERVIS MCENTEE
(American, 1828–1891)
Eastern Sky at Sunset, ca. 1887
Signed with conjoined initials JmcE, lower right
Oil on canvas
24 x 20 inches
Courtesy of Debra Force Fine Art, Inc.

Jervis McEntee was a painter of great intelligence, sensitivity, and complexity. His adaptability enabled him to endure when many of his Hudson River school colleagues fell out of fashion with the advent of French Impressionism. McEntee subtly incorporated looser brushwork and an impressionistic sensibility into his landscapes without ever abandoning Ruskinian ideals of objectivity and truth.

The great American art collector, Thomas B. Clarke, wrote about Eastern Sky at Sunset (ex-collection: Corcoran Gallery, Washington, D.C.), “The reflection of the sunset lends a darkling splendor to the clouded eastern sky…a gleam of light here and there suggests human habitations and relieves it of the gloom of complete abandonment.” From Catalogue of the Thomas B. Clarke Collection of American Pictures (Philadelphia: The Pennsylvania Academy of the Fine Arts, 1891), p. 82.
